Sale of pristine swamp forest to conservation groups leads to speculation of addition to Congaree NP

A timber company is selling a scenic swamp and forest near Congaree National Park in an agreement that could eventually lead to expansion of the 27,000-acre nature preserve southeast of Columbia.


Weyerhaeuser’s sale of 214 acres along Running Lake Creek forever protects a wetland so thick with trees that the area remains dark and shaded during the middle of the day, land protection advocates say.
